Managing Consultant – E&U – Economics and Investment Strategy

Join us at PA Consulting as a Managing Consultant – E&U – Economics and Investment Strategy .

About the Role

Our Energy and Utilities practice seeks an experienced Energy Transition Managing Consultant to support our client base and growth strategy. You will work on innovative energy transition technologies such as offshore wind, solar, hydrogen, and low-carbon mobility. The role involves building your project pipeline, delivering projects, and contributing to PA\’s growth in the sector.

Key Responsibilities

  • Develop market offerings and refine existing ones for new markets.
  • Collaborate with PA’s teams to develop propositions and expand client accounts.
  • Lead and manage large, complex projects.
  • Work within diverse teams to plan, manage, and deliver work under deadlines.

Qualifications

Ideal candidates will have 8-10 years of relevant experience in energy, climate change, or related fields, with a strong quantitative background. Experience in renewable energy sectors such as solar, wind, hydrogen, or energy storage is preferred. Leadership skills and a strong network within the energy industry are advantageous.

Additional Information

We offer a comprehensive benefits package, including healthcare, generous leave, pension, bonuses, and share ownership. PA values diversity and inclusion and encourages applications from underrepresented groups.

Location & Travel

Based in London with potential travel within the UK and internationally.
